adjective
Definition: Relating to a belief or doctrine that emphasizes the adoption of Jesus as the Son of God, rather than his divine nature.
Example: The adoptionist view emphasizes the significance of the adoptive relationship in understanding identity.
noun
Definition: A person who supports the belief that Jesus was not divine by nature but became divine through adoption by God.
Example: The adoptionist argued that Jesus was adopted as the Son of God rather than being divine by nature.
